Things to consider
Higher = more presentNo sexual content is present in this mystery novel.
Mild peril exists, but no graphic violence is depicted.
The language used is appropriate for young readers.
No blasphemous language or themes appear in the text.
Substance use is not a theme in this mystery story.
No characters contemplate or engage in self-harm.
Some suspenseful moments might be slightly scary for sensitive readers.
Occult or witchcraft themes are absent from the plot.
LGBTQ+ themes are not present in this mystery novel.
The narrative does not promote non-Christian worldviews.
God or Christians are not portrayed negatively in this book.
Virtues to celebrate
Higher = stronger presenceSammy and Brian show courage in investigating the mystery.
Christian faith is not a central theme in this story.
The story emphasizes friendship and teamwork between the boys.
Themes of curiosity and problem-solving are central to the plot.
